I was a witness to this event and am a director at this club. I would say that, there was a punitive element to this ruling. The claimer has been advised in the past that he may not claim without stating a line of play. He has at least on one occasion, made this sort of claim when he did not have the tricks he claimed. Other players have complained about this behavior. The director ruled deliberately against the claimer, while believing he was within the letter of the laws, i.e. that "normal" play can include inferior or mistaken play. Had the player not repeatedly refused to follow the rules about claiming, the director might have ruled more generously towards the player, in my opinion. I believe it is acceptable for a director to make rulings with an eye towards the welfare of the club. So, my question is: Is it correct for a director to take a harder line rather than a softer one against a player in recognition of a continuing problem.?

It is completely illegal to rule the wrong number of tricks in a claim situation because of some unconnected events and the TD's actions as reported here were unacceptable.
